Mehr (female) is a rare spelling of the girls' name Mair in England and Wales, ranked 1892nd in 2025 and given to 15 babies. It has risen strongly over the past decade.

Across all spellings of the name, the Mair you are most likely to meet is around 16 years old - or else around 2: the name has two living generations. Half of all Mairs born in England and Wales are between 10 and 29, and there are at least 500 of them alive today. If you walk into a room of 100 females, there's less than a 1% chance that anyone will be called Mair - on average, only one in every 630 such rooms contains a Mair.

Where this data comes from

Figures from 1996 onwards are the Office for National Statistics' annual baby-name registrations for England and Wales, which record every name given to three or more babies in a year. Figures before 1996 are estimates: the ONS published only top-100 rankings at ten-year intervals back to 1904, so counts for those years are modelled from the rankings, calibrated against Douglas Galbi's long-run research into English name frequencies, and shown with an uncertainty band. Estimates of living bearers combine these birth figures with national life tables and ONS mid-year population estimates.

One limit worth naming: these figures count names as registered at birth. Anyone who changes their name later in life - including trans people, and anyone who adopts a different name by deed poll or simply by use - is not reflected here. Birth registrations record where a name began, not the name a person lives with.

When was the name Mehr most popular?

The most popular form of the name, Mair, peaked in 2009, when 22 babies in England and Wales were given the name. The Mehr spelling itself peaked in 2025, with 15 babies.

How many people are called Mehr?

At least 500 people named Mehr in any spelling born in England and Wales are alive today.

How old is the typical Mehr?

Most living Mehrs are between 10 and 29; the most common age is about 16. There is a second cluster around 2.

Is Mehr becoming more or less popular?

Rising: it has climbed strongly over the past decade.
